Construction

Type LSX 1C armored and sheathed cable construction

Type LSX 1C armored and sheathed cable uses a flexible, soft-annealed tinned-copper conductor in accordance with ASTM B33, B8, B172 and B174. The supplied construction identifies irradiated LSZH cross-linked polyolefin Type LSX insulation, a non-hygroscopic, non-wicking binder tape, metallic braid armour and an LSZH Type L outer sheath.

Type LSX 1C armored and sheathed cable construction references
ConductorFlexible, soft-annealed tinned copper
InsulationIrradiated low-smoke, zero-halogen cross-linked polyolefin, Type LSX (LSXLPO)
Braid armourBronze, tinned copper or stainless steel, in accordance with IEEE Std. 1580 and IEC 60092-350
Binder tapeNon-hygroscopic and non-wicking
SheathLSZH Type L ZH XLPO; supplied information identifies cold, oil and mud/oil-resistant properties

Construction selection notes

  • Type LSX 1C armored and sheathed cable armour material must be stated on the RFQ; do not assume that bronze, tinned-copper and stainless-steel braid are interchangeable.
  • Confirm cable glands, armour continuity/bonding and terminations against the selected braid material and installation standard.
  • Type LSX 1C armored and sheathed cable is a single-conductor construction. Confirm circuit grouping and installation geometry when selecting ampacity.

Specifications

Type LSX 1C armored and sheathed cable specifications

Type LSX 1C armored and sheathed cable rating references
Voltage classes1 kV AC and 2 kV AC supplied configurations
2 kV conductor range14 AWG to 1111 KCMIL, as supplied
Maximum insulation operating temperature125°C
Continuous operating temperature110°C, stated for UL, CSA and ABS
Emergency overload30 minutes followed by a 1½-hour cooling period
Ampacity basisFree air or raceway, 45°C ambient

Type LSX 1C armored and sheathed cable dimensions are nominal, subject to standard manufacturing tolerances and may change without notice. Confirm the final product number and approved drawing before procurement.

Standards

Type LSX 1C armored and sheathed cable standards and performance references

The supplied Type LSX 1C armored and sheathed cable information identifies the following industry, listing, approval and test references. Use the exact 1 kV or 2 kV product configuration when requesting records.

For Type LSX 1C armored and sheathed cable documentation, state the voltage class, braid armour material and required project standard in the RFQ.

Industry compliance references

Type LSX 1C armored and sheathed cable industry compliance references
Marine and offshore references46 CFR Parts 110 and 111; API RP-14F / FZ; IEEE Std. 45.8; IEC 61892-4
Marine cable standardsCSA C22.2 No. 245; IEC 60092-350; IEC 60092-353; IEC 60092-360
Low-smoke and halogen referencesNEK TS 606; EN 50265-2-1 and 2-2; IEC 60754; IEC 61034; IEC 60332-1-2 and 2-2

Listings, approvals and test references supplied

Marine shipboard cableUL 1309 Listed Marine Shipboard Cable; CSA C22.2 No. 245 Marine Shipboard Cable
Type LSX listingIntertek Listed to IEEE 1580 Type LSX, Marine Shipboard Cable
Additional listings and approvalsUL Tray Cable Listed; ABS Type Approved; DNV-GL Type Approved; Lloyd’s Register Type Approved; USCG; Canadian Coast Guard
Test referencesFactory tested to IEC 60092-360; Intertek tested to −40°C cold bend and −35°C cold impact; passes UL 2225 crush and impact testing
Flame test listingsIntertek Listed to IEEE 1202 FT4 flame test and IEC 60332-3 Category A flame test
Operating-temperature and NEK reference110°C continuous operating temperature stated for UL, CSA and ABS; NEK TS 606 SHF-2, Type M
